About the Class

Step into the attic of imagination, where stories, ideas, and words come alive.
Essays from the Attic is a week-long creative writing journey designed especially for young thinkers and storytellers who are beginning to explore the world through words.

Through interactive prompts, guided discussions, and fun writing games, children will learn how to express themselves confidently and creatively. Each session builds on the previous one, introducing a new style of writing and helping children understand the art of structuring thoughts, building narratives, and adding personal voice to their work.

What they will explore:

  • Narrative Writing: Learn how to craft engaging stories with characters, settings, and plots that keep readers hooked.
  • Descriptive Writing: Use sensory details and vivid imagery to bring scenes and emotions to life.
  • Persuasive Writing: Understand how to build strong arguments and express opinions with clarity and confidence.
  • Travel Writing: Capture experiences, places, and cultures through thoughtful observation and reflection.
  • Blog Writing: Discover how to write for digital platforms — fun, conversational, and relatable!

Why Join:

  • Encourages creative and critical thinking
  • Builds vocabulary, grammar, and sentence flow naturally
  • Nurtures a love for writing through storytelling and real-life inspiration
  • Small group (max 6 students) ensures individual attention and feedback

Join us for a week of words, wonder, and creative exploration as young writers unlock their unique voice and turn everyday thoughts into powerful pieces of writing.

About Common Room

author
Common Room

Common Room is an online platform that offers fun and engaging creative writing courses and resources for children of ages 7 to 15.

Traditionally, a common room is a shared lounge, often attached to dorm rooms in boarding schools, where students socialise, have late night study sessions, host house parties and engage in other after school activities. Drawing inspiration from this much loved space, Common Room is an initiative to create a shared virtual learning space for young learners, to engage in magical learning experiences.

The Young Writers course is delivered by Miss Shikha.

Shikha is a Cambridge certified Teacher of English, with over 7 years of experience teaching students in India and Japan.

She is passionate about children’s literature and sharing the joy that reading can bring. One of her areas of expertise is creative writing, which she believes encourages children to give flight to their imagination.

She is therefore thrilled to be able to teach courses that combine her two passions - books and writing.
